>On Thu, 2004-06-03 at 02:49, Marcin Werla wrote: >> Hi, >> >> I have a mavenized project which consists of seven subprojects. During >> multiproject:site generation (started on RedHat 9.0) maven quite often hangs >> while generating one of subprojects site. It happens in different >> subprojects, so it is not fault of one of subprojects. What more - when I >> generate sites manually and then run multiproject:site with modified >> property maven.multiproject.site.goals set to java:compile for example, all >> is ok. >> >> When maven hags, it's process is still active, but it takes 0% of processor >> time and no error message is displayed. >> >> Can someone tell me what can be the reason of this? I've tried to increase >> memory available for maven in MAVEN_OPTS, but it does not help.
>Have you tried to run maven -X to see where the problem happens? Yes - I tried this and still nothing. Everything seems to work just fine and in different moments Maven hangs. Yesterday I discovered, that build is resumed when I press Ctrl+Z and the Maven process is stopped and then I do 'fg' and report generation goes on. So with this trick I can generate site from command line, but with this problem I cannot use CruiseControl or DamageControl software :-( Problem still appears in Maven 1.0. Marcin Werla
